State Directed Payment Programs Approved to Provide $4.5 Billion to Georgia Healthcare Providers
Summary
The Georgia Department of Community Health announces approval of State Directed Payment Programs providing $4.5 billion to Georgia healthcare providers. The programs include the $218.8M GREAT Health Program which received federal approval on February 26, 2026. These are state-directed Medicaid payment initiatives targeting rural health transformation and healthcare provider reimbursement.
What changed
The Georgia Department of Community Health has announced the approval of State Directed Payment Programs totaling $4.5 billion for Georgia healthcare providers. The announcement includes the $218.8M GREAT Health Program which received federal approval on February 26, 2026, as part of Georgia's Rural Health Transformation Program.
For healthcare providers in Georgia, this announcement indicates increased Medicaid reimbursement and funding support through state-directed payment mechanisms. Providers should monitor GA DCH communications for implementation details and any associated reporting or participation requirements. The announcement is informational and does not impose new compliance obligations.
